The North Dakota Apartment Association is a prominent organization based in Fargo, North Dakota, dedicated to supporting the apartment industry throughout the region. Located at 2600 9th Ave S, this association serves as a vital resource for property managers, owners, and industry professionals seeking guidance, networking opportunities, and advocacy tailored to the unique challenges and regulations of the local market.
